About this job

Key Responsibilities

  • Undertake building condition surveys, technical due diligence inspections, and pre-acquisition surveys, and prepare clear, well-structured reports
  • Develop and implement strategic plans for building surveying and TDD as part of a regional team across APAC.
  • Prepare schedules of condition and schedules of dilapidations, and negotiate dilapidations claims on behalf of landlords and tenants
  • Administer building contracts, including preparing specifications, tender documentation, and managing projects through to completion
  • Carry out defect diagnosis and recommend appropriate remedial solutions
  • Advise clients on statutory compliance, including fire safety, accessibility, and building regulations
  • Manage planned maintenance programmes and prepare maintenance forecasts and budgets
  • Provide party wall and license for alteration advice where required
  • Liaise with clients, contractors, local authorities, and other consultants to ensure projects are delivered on time and within budget

Requirements:

  • Degree in Building Surveying or a related discipline
  • At least 3 years of experience in a building surveying role, ideally within a consultancy or property services environment
  • Strong knowledge of building construction, defects, building regulations, and relevant legislation
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office; experience with CAD, NBS, or surveying software is an advantage
